Insurance
You are required to have auto insurance before registering a new car.
The monthly payments to the insurance companies, called insurance premiums, can be a significant part of your expenses.
These insurance premiums vary from person to person and young people in particular, can have high insurance payments.

Factors that Affect Insurance Rates
Age
Car Make and Model
Yearly Mileage
Credit History
Driving Record
Marital Status
Gender

Liability
Required by law
If you are partially or fully at fault, it covers other people's vehicles and if someone else is injured or killed.
12
Accident Benefits
Required by law
If you are injured or killed, insurance covers income replacement or medical costs
13
Direct Compensation
Required by law
Pays for damage to your vehicle if you are partially at fault or another insured driver is fully at-fault
14
Comprehensive Coverage
Not required by law
Pays for damage to your vehicle caused by theft, vandalism, or acts of god
15
Collision Cover
Not required by law
Pays for damage to your vehicle if you are fully at-fault for the accident
16
Transportation Replacement Coverage
Not required by law
Covers your transportation costs while your vehicle is being repaired
17
Depreciation Cover
Not required by law
Replaces your vehicle if it is stolen or damaged beyond repair
18
Uninsured/Underinsured
Required by law
If an unknown driver (hit and run) or uninsured driver is at fault, it pays for damage to your vehicle (if the driver is identified)
